摘要
The structure and thermodynamic properties of a fluid of regular hard tetrahedrons are studied by Monte Carlo simulations in an NPT ensemble. Hard tetrahedrons exhibit an extreme non-sphericity and their specific way of packing gives rise to a structure which has several features in common with the structure of water. It is shown that pentagonal formations of tetrahedrons from 'self-replicating structures' in the sense that was used by Speedy, R. J. (1984, J. phys. Chem., 88, 3364) to explain the properties of hydrogen-bonded water molecules.
